Transaction 20fa9e733909e182058965afaa36841f381219d501f7f6af925b2533f54f8b9d
1 Input
1 Output
-
20fa9e733909e182058965afaa36841f381219d501f7f6af925b2533f54f8b9d:0
- value
- 24526175
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cc89576ee842e123e40ea7112c987a762eda952d OP_EQUAL
- address
- 3LLWJLM6ztcGujEgbgE3N631Ng1f1xTxen